Health officials monitor West Valley neighborhood for possible Parkinson's disease cases

Key Points:

  • Utah health officials are conducting an early data review of possible Parkinson's disease cases near 3500 South and 4800 West, following concerns raised by a community member.
  • The review is focused on gathering and evaluating available data, with no confirmed environmental link or active investigation at this time.
  • Officials emphasize that this effort is surveillance to determine if disease rates are higher than expected, not a formal investigation.
  • If data suggests increased disease incidence, the case will be escalated to the state epidemiologist for further study.
  • A clearer understanding of the situation is expected in the coming weeks as more data is analyzed.
